DUTIES : The incumbent will be expected to perform the following duties: Provide policy
guidance on distribution and location of powers and functions within and across spheres of government. Oversee the development and monitor the implementation of various policy frameworks and legislation to promote and enhance intergovernmental planning. Develop and institutionalize an effective system of intergovernmental relations (IGR) across the three spheres of government.

DUTIES : The incumbent will be expected to perform the following duties: Develop and
implement policy framework for Local Economic Development. Foster linkages between macro-economic policy, micro economic reforms, sector specific policies with local economic policy. Support the co-ordination of economic development policy and strategies across government. Strengthen the IDP’s and PGDS’s with Local Economic initiatives. Ensure the provision of tools to improve programmes of municipalities.
